2011-04-26 131 views
1

學習此框架是一項艱鉅的任務。我仍然堅持快速入門。Zend Framework數據映射器問題

我使用PDO_MYSQL作爲我的適配器。我已經按照教程的信件。

在一個點,它說創建application/models/GuestbookMapper.php並把下面的代碼

class Application_Model_GuestbookMapper 
{ 
    public function save($model); 
    public function find($id, $model); 
    public function fetchAll(); 
} 

然後說給運行此命令

zf create model GuestbookMapper 

該教程聲稱插入其他方法。但對我來說,它掏空了我的GuestbookMapper類此

class Application_Model_GuestbookMapper 
{ 

} 

同去另一個命令zf create model Guestbook。它清空腳本,只是普通的類定義。

請幫幫我!

回答

3

請仔細閱讀快速入門指南。你可能正在瀏覽並掛斷電話。

以下是全文:

的數據映射器的典型API如下:

class Application_Model_GuestbookMapper 
{ 
    public function save($model); 
    public function find($id, $model); 
    public function fetchAll(); 
} 

然後......

另外對於這些方法,我們將添加設置和檢索Table Data Gateway的方法。 要創建初始類,使用ZF CLI工具:

% zf create model GuestbookMapper

最後...

現在,編輯應用程序/模型/ GuestbookMapper.php找到該類Application_Model_GuestbookMapper閱讀如下:

請注意,第一個例子就是 - 示例。他們提供了一個你的班級可能看起來像什麼的樣本界面。第二塊文本解釋瞭如何創建您的初始(空)類。最後一個模塊爲您提供GuestbookMapper課程的確切最終代碼。

-1

只需再次添加這些方法;)不會工作嗎?